Serving 954 students in grades 6-8, Leonardtown Middle School ranks in the top 30% of all schools in Maryland for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 30%, and reading proficiency is top 30%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 36% (which is higher than the Maryland state average of 25%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 61% (which is higher than the Maryland state average of 45%).
The student:teacher ratio of 17:1 is higher than the Maryland state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 25% of the student body (majority Black), which is lower than the Maryland state average of 68% (majority Black).

Leonardtown Middle School's student population of 954 students has declined by 9% over five school years.
The teacher population of 55 teachers has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
